avatar
SuppTech

Интеграция DevOps в ваш IT-отдел

integraciya-devops-v-vash-it-otdel-opyt-i-keysy-supptech

В этой статье мы поделимся нашим опытом, ключевыми шагами и практическими кейсами, демонстрирующими, как DevOps может преобразить ваш IT-отдел, повысить эффективность и снизить риски.

SuppTech обладает богатым опытом успешной интеграции DevOps в компаниях различного масштаба и отраслей.

Почему интеграция DevOps становится необходимостью

Современный бизнес требует от IT-отделов не только стабильной работы инфраструктуры, но и высокой скорости вывода новых продуктов и функций.

Традиционные, разобщенные подходы к разработке и эксплуатации часто становятся узким горлышком, замедляя релизы, увеличивая количество ошибок и снижая общую гибкость. DevOps решает эти проблемы, объединяя команды разработки (Dev) и эксплуатации (Ops) в единый, слаженно работающий организм с общей целью – быстрая и надёжная поставка ценности пользователям.

Ключевые шаги интеграции DevOps от SuppTech

Аудит текущего состояния и определение целей

Прежде чем приступить к внедрению, необходимо провести тщательный анализ существующих процессов, выявить болевые точки и определить конкретные бизнес-цели, которых вы хотите достичь с помощью DevOps (например, сокращение времени выхода релизов, снижение количества инцидентов, повышение уровня автоматизации).

Формирование DevOps-команды и определение ролей

Интеграция DevOps требует наличия специалистов с кросс-функциональными навыками. SuppTech помогает в формировании или трансформации существующих команд, определении ключевых ролей (DevOps-инженер, Site Reliability Engineer и др.) и зон ответственности. Важно создать атмосферу сотрудничества и общей ответственности.

Внедрение инструментов автоматизации

Автоматизация является краеугольным камнем DevOps. SuppTech обладает экспертизой в широком спектре инструментов для CI/CD (Jenkins, GitLab CI, CircleCI), управления конфигурациями (Ansible, Chef, Puppet), Infrastructure as Code (Terraform, CloudFormation), мониторинга (Prometheus, Grafana, ELK Stack) и оркестрации контейнеров (Kubernetes, Docker Swarm). Мы помогаем выбрать и настроить оптимальный набор инструментов под ваши нужды.

Построение CI/CD пайплайнов

Автоматизация процесса сборки, тестирования и развертывания приложений – ключевой элемент ускорения релизов. SuppTech разрабатывает и внедряет эффективные CI/CD пайплайны, обеспечивающие непрерывную интеграцию изменений и быструю доставку готового к эксплуатации программного обеспечения.

Внедрение Infrastructure as Code IaC

Управление инфраструктурой как кодом позволяет автоматизировать создание, настройку и управление IT-инфраструктурой, обеспечивая её консистентность, масштабируемость и снижая риски ручных ошибок. SuppTech помогает в переходе к IaC с использованием современных инструментов.

Настройка систем мониторинга и оповещения

Непрерывный мониторинг производительности и состояния IT-систем позволяет оперативно выявлять и устранять проблемы. SuppTech внедряет комплексные системы мониторинга и оповещения, обеспечивая прозрачность работы инфраструктуры и приложений.

Культурные изменения и обучение

Успешная интеграция DevOps требует изменения мышления и подходов. SuppTech проводит обучение и воркшопы для ваших команд, помогая им освоить новые практики, инструменты и принципы сотрудничества.

Кейсы SuppTech: DevOps в действии

  • Кейс 1: Ускорение релизов для e-commerce платформы. Крупная e-commerce компания столкнулась с долгими циклами разработки и редкими релизами, что мешало быстро реагировать на потребности рынка. SuppTech внедрила CI/CD пайплайны, автоматизировала тестирование и развертывание, что позволило сократить время выхода новых функций с нескольких недель до нескольких дней. Результат – повышение гибкости и конкурентоспособности компании.
  • Кейс 2: Повышение стабильности IT-инфраструктуры финансового учреждения. Финансовая организация испытывала частые сбои в работе критически важных систем. SuppTech внедрила Infrastructure as Code и комплексную систему мониторинга, автоматизировала процессы управления конфигурациями и восстановления после сбоев. Это привело к значительному снижению количества инцидентов и повышению надёжности IT-инфраструктуры.
  • Кейс 3: Трансформация IT-отдела стартапа. Молодой стартап стремился с самого начала построить эффективный и гибкий IT-отдел. SuppTech помогла им внедрить DevOps-практики с нуля, настроить CI/CD для микросервисной архитектуры и создать культуру сотрудничества между разработчиками и операциями. Это позволило стартапу быстро масштабироваться и выводить новые продукты на рынок с минимальными рисками.

Интеграция DevOps – это инвестиция в будущее вашего IT-отдела и всего бизнеса. SuppTech обладает необходимым опытом и экспертизой, чтобы помочь вам успешно пройти этот путь, реализовать все преимущества DevOps и достичь новых высот эффективности, скорости и стабильности.

Узнайте больше о инжиниринге от SuppTech. 👉 Engineering SuppTech cвяжитесь с нами, чтобы узнать, как мы можем помочь вашему IT-отделу стать DevOps-ориентированным!